Rajasthan offers sops to boost film shootings

Rajasthan's tourism department has announced various sops to give a boost to film shoots in the state.

"The sops include waiving off the application fee, processing charges and security deposit for shooting films," a senior tourism department official told IANS here on Wednesday.

The department has amended the 'Rajasthan Film Shooting Regulations, 2012' and has offered various incentives to the film industry.

According to a release, the department has completely waived off security deposit of Rs 50 lakh for the filmmakers for a one week schedule and Rs 10 lakh per day beyond one week.

Likewise, the processing charges of Rs 15,000 per day for the first week and Rs 10,000 a day beyond the first week have also been waived.

The new regulations also waived the application fee of Rs 1,000.

Rajasthan, with its rich aroma of history, art, culture, heritage and architecture and its picturesque locations, has always attracted filmmakers from all over the world.

Classics like "Mughal-e-Azam" and "Guide" among others were shot in the state.

Endless scenes of sand dunes, drying chillies and village locations are commonplace for films with a rural setting. Even some of the blockbuster television serials have Rajasthan as their backdrop.

Hollywood has not missed out also. Films like "Octopussy" and "Holy Smoke" are among a number of movies that have been shot here.
